Material and construction
When choosing brake pads for your Yamaha Grizzly 550, understanding the differences between organic, semimetallic, and ceramic options can help you make a better decision. Organic brake pads are generally quieter and produce less dust, making them suitable for riders who prioritize low noise and cleanliness.
Ceramic pads stand out by combining quiet operation with good durability and minimal dust, often favored for everyday use. Since heat resistance plays a significant role in preventing brake fade during intense use, heavier riders or those who frequently tackle rough terrain might benefit from semimetallic types.
However, those who value a smoother and quieter ride with less maintenance might lean toward ceramic pads. Considering factors like noise levels, dust production, and how often you ride can guide you toward brake pads that provide the right balance of performance and comfort for your needs.

What Factors Should I Consider When Choosing Brake Pads For My Yamaha Grizzly 55
When choosing brake pads for your Yamaha Grizzly 55, consider the type of riding you usually do. If you often ride in wet, muddy, or rough terrain, opt for brake pads with high durability and excellent wet-weather performance, such as sintered or semi-metallic pads. These provide better stopping power and last longer under harsh conditions. For casual or trail riding, organic pads may offer quieter braking and less wear on rotors. Additionally, consider compatibility and quality. Ensure the brake pads are specifically designed for the Yamaha Grizzly 55 to guarantee proper fit and performance.
